Make It Three: The Story of the Css H.L. Hunley Civil War Submarine

Average rating
3.9 out of 5
Based on 8 Ratings and 3 Reviews

Book Description
When Josh visits Charleston, South Carolina, he becomes fascinated with the history of the Confederate submarine, H.L. Hunley, which sank a Union ship in 1864, and he, his mother, and aunt move to Charleston in time for the raising of the submarine out of the sea.
